It&#8217;s no wonder that many young people start thinking they should ditch their studies, grab a backpack, and spend a decade wandering the world. Whether you choose to study abroad or at a local university, <strong>travel does teach you a lot \u2014 greater tolerance for other cultures, independence, resilience, and adaptability \u2014 but there are things it simply cannot replace.<\/strong><\/p>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Before I dive into why I would never choose travel over education, let me say a few things. I absolutely don&#8217;t think everyone needs to go to university. But not everything can happen overnight. You can&#8217;t become a doctor or a lawyer on the fly, and you certainly can&#8217;t get there through self-study alone. But it&#8217;s not just about those professions. At university, you explore subjects in a depth you&#8217;d never reach on your own. Maybe they don&#8217;t even interest you. Chances are you&#8217;ll never directly use most of that knowledge. But what it gives you is an understanding that <strong>nothing is black and white, that every problem has multiple layers worth examining.<\/strong> It teaches you to approach issues critically \u2014 because sure, down at the pub, everyone&#8217;s got an opinion on everything, but nobody actually knows much of anything.<\/p>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"2_Seeing_the_World_From_a_Broader_Perspective\"><\/span>2) Seeing the World From a Broader Perspective<span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">Our world moves fast. Most of us are just glad to get through the daily juggle of work and family, with little appetite for deep discussions. <strong>Debating, having your own views challenged, and seeing the world through the eyes of people outside your bubble was one of the most fascinating aspects of university.<\/strong> Of course, some institutions don&#8217;t give enough space for debate, but that&#8217;s a topic for another day. While studying, you have a unique opportunity to attend all sorts of discussions and guest lectures. Sure, you can do that after graduation too \u2014 but hand on heart, how many of us actually make the time once real life kicks in?<\/p>\n<figure id=\"attachment_51233\" aria-describedby=\"caption-attachment-51233\" style=\"width: 600px\" class=\"wp-caption aligncenter\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" class=\"wp-image-51233\" src=\"https:\/\/www.loudavymkrokem.cz\/wp-content\/uploads\/2023\/05\/23825280_1491656380954242_1803221837174276096_n.jpg\" alt=\"From my social media, you might think travel is my number one priority. Just being part of that community is enriching in itself. <strong>My classmates (far more successful than me, I might add) now work at major TV and radio stations, and whenever I turn on the news or the radio, it&#8217;s only a matter of seconds before I hear a familiar voice.<\/strong><\/p>\n<p>At uni, I had the chance to meet people I&#8217;d looked up to since secondary school \u2014 some of them even taught me or ran a few of our seminars. I tried to squeeze every last drop out of my studies. In the early years, before I started working, I was running from one internship to the next, taking courses, attending workshops and lectures (for several years I went to a summer journalism school, for instance). <strong>Those first years at university were the most wonderful.<\/strong> Thanks to all those activities, I didn&#8217;t just discover what I&#8217;d enjoy doing \u2014 I also figured out what I&#8217;d never want to do in a million years.<\/p>\n<h2 style=\"text-align: justify;\"><span class=\"ez-toc-section\" id=\"5_Learning_to_Navigate_the_System\"><\/span>5) Learning to Navigate the System<span class=\"ez-toc-section-end\"><\/span><\/h2>\n<p style=\"text-align: justify;\">This point might sound a bit funny, but it&#8217;s true. At university, you&#8217;ll have more than a few frustrating encounters with bureaucracy. In the best cases, it&#8217;s just wrestling with course requirements and a glitchy exam registration page. Living in Europe means living within a system. <strong>And university is basically a training ground for the annual battle with your tax return, sorting out a mortgage, or dealing with insurance companies.<\/strong> Of course, no matter how much practice you get, you&#8217;ll still never remember what can be submitted online and what requires printing a mountain of paperwork and handing it in at exactly the right counter. Because the system keeps changing. I wouldn&#8217;t trade those years of study for anything in the world. I&#8217;m the kind of person who didn&#8217;t want to miss a single class, and I honestly looked forward to most of my lectures. Sure, I sometimes half-heartedly rushed through an assignment, and occasionally I skipped something. But my years studying at Charles University&#8217;s Faculty of Social Sciences in Prague were beautiful, exciting, and magical \u2014 and I don&#8217;t regret for a second that I didn&#8217;t spend that time travelling instead. After all, I&#8217;ve got a whole lifetime for that.<\/p>\n","protected":false},"excerpt":{"rendered":"<p>Social media is full of claims that travel teaches you more than school ever could.
